Configuring SNPP and TAP

It is necessary to follow the steps in Procedure 7 to allow SNPP and TAP to
be accepted by the DECT Messaging System.
Procedure 7
Configure SNPP and TAP
1
Shut down the DECT Messaging System by pressing Control-C. Then
close the remaining DOS window.
2
Open the DECT.properties file in the $DECT/properties directory.
3
For configuring SNPP only, add the line
dect.services=com.aepona.NORG.protocols.snpp.SNPPSo
cketManager
into the file.
4
If TAP only is required add the line
dect.services=com.aepona.NORG.protocols.snpp.TapSes
sion
into the file.
5
If both services are required, then add the line
dect.services=com.aepona.NORG.protocols.snpp.SNPPSo
cketManager, com.aepona.NORG.protocols.
snpp.TapSession
into the file, ensuring that there is only one dect.services line in the file.
6
Restart the DECT Messaging system.
—————————— End of Procedure ——————————
